"Waterless" cooking was born in the 1950s, an era when the typical American housewife would
cook their vegetables by boiling them in a pot of water and then pour the water down the drain
together with most of the soluble nutrition. Waterless does not mean waterless in the
absolute sense (as in frying bacon, or in not using water or oil as you would in any stainless
skillet) but in conserving the nutrition. So traditionally to use
waterless cookware you place a small amount of water (less than 1/4 inch) together with your
vegetables and heat on a Medium flame until steam is escaping around the rim of the lid and the
lid begins to rattle. At this point you turn flame to Low and continue to cook your food. As
the temperature of the vapor in the pot cools it will contract forming a partial vacuum that
will pull the lid down sealing in the nutrition and flavor. So waterless cooking is the
opposite of pressure cooking and is similar in a way to that of a crock-pot.
Moisture condenses on the lid and runs down into the rim of the pot. To function properly a
significant part of it must remain there for the vacuum seal to be formed and maintained.
Finding the precise heat to continue cooking while maintaining the vapor lock is a bit of an art.
The shape of lid with the flat area near the rim is the signature of a waterless set that will
maintain a vacuum seal as described above. It is DECEPTIVE in its APPEARANCE and NOT FUNCTIONAL
on this product.
The flat area near the edge of the lid should be met with a similar area on the skillet itself,
it does not. There is relatively flat ring which is only about four millimeters wide upon which
the lid sits, however, that SLOPES OFF and down to the vertical inside of the skillet. This slope
with the action of gravity and the surface tension of the water draws off the water in the rim.
It is expensive to form steel to the near right angle necessary between the flat of the rim and
the vertical side of the pot or skillet to minimize this. So marketeers have taken the opposite
approach by adopting the idea of 'splatter-less rim waterless cookware' in their dreams.
Also, the lid valve on my unit did leak slightly when in the closed position, it did however
whistle in the open position.
If one is willing to forgo the idea of cooking at low pressure one could still obtain great
benefit from cooking at lower but still safe temperatures (180 to 210 degrees F). I did not test
this idea extensively. However, with nothing in the skillet I did set the temperature control to 300
degrees and using IR thermometer noted that the mechanical controller would regulate clicking off
at 320 and clicking on at 280. Precise: A 40-degree range, really?
Other reviewers complained of oil leaks and splatters from the core. The purpose of the oil core
is to provide an even heat [not precise heat) (this is usually done with aluminum plate between
layers of steel). My unit may have been improved as there was a drip pan for the oil that may come
from an over pressure release. The pan would not however stay attached and would continue to fall off.
There is no provision for replacing oil in the core and requires a warranty return. Lifetime it is NOT.
